MTrec Ltd is offering a permanent day shift role for an FLT Driver in Gateshead. Responsibilities include loading and unloading wagons using a counterbalance forklift truck, transporting materials, and handling store duties.
Candidates must hold a valid FLT licence and demonstrate a positive attitude. The role offers £13.00 - £13.50 per hour with no weekend work. The company provides excellent transport links and ongoing work in a secure industry.
